I'm happy here, I was happy in the UK, I just did not like where I was living in the UK. Whatever one might think of American suburbia, I found the West London suburbs depressingly awful, plus the lousy weather. Given the opportunity to move to the US I jumped at chance, came over with a 4 year old and an18 month old. The rest is history.
I was happy enough when I settled here. I met my wife, bought a starter home and had a steady job. My wife was at law school studying to become a real estate lawyer. I did however go through bouts of home sickness occasionally but didn't have the money to take a trip back to the UK when the urge hit me.

My wife eventually told me that if I wanted to move back to the UK she would be happy to give it a try too. But then she became pregnant so that was the end of that idea. In time we bought a nicer home, she graduated from law school and eventually we did manage to make it back to the Uk to see family again.

I've lived here so long now it sometimes feels as if I was born here. We've taken trips to other parts of the US. We spent a month back east in Connecticut once. Couldn't wait to get back to California. Got homesick for the place
